  • Renters: Please note that as part of our adoption process, applicants will be required to provide proof of landlord approval or the section of their lease agreement that explicity allows the breeds within our rescue. This is to ensure that the dog's presence in your residence is compliant with your landlord's regulations or lease terms. 
    Applicants Considering an Emotional Support Animal (ESA) or Service Animal: If you're considering adopting a dog for emotional support or as a service animal and you're currently residing in a rented property, please note that we require applicants to possess a letter from a licensed medical provider explicitly stating the need for a support or service animal for your well-being. During the application process, you'll be asked to provide proof of this letter. Kindly ensure this document is available when applying for adoption.

  • We kindly request that all members of your household are aware of and in agreement with the decision to adopt. Ensuring that everyone is on board with this decision is crucial for the well-being of our rescue dog and everyone in the household. Therefore, please refrain from submitting an adoption application with Lexington Pit Crew if the intent is to try to talk someone into adopting, if the decision hinges solely on meeting the dog in person, or if it's meant as a surprise for someone else. Adopting a dog is a commitment that requires thoughtful consideration and involvement from all household members.

  • I acknowledge that submitting this application does not guarantee approval for adoption. I understand that Lexington Pit Crew, Inc uses this application as a tool to assess the compatibility between a dog and my family, ensuring a suitable match for both parties involved.

    I hereby certify that all information provided on this application is truthful and accurate. I understand that any misrepresentations may lead to disapproval of my application and/or the immediate removal of the adopted dog from my possession. Additionally, I certify that I have never been convicted or charged with any form of animal abuse, neglect or animal hoarding.

    I consent to allowing a representative of Lexington Pit Crew, Inc to contact my veterinarian's office as a reference. I also agree to a mandatory home visit conducted by a representative of Lexington Pit Crew, Inc prior to adoption of a dog. I understand that this is process is crucial in ensuring the placement on Lexington Pit Crew, Inc's dogs in safe and suitable environments. I acknowledge that it is required and a non-negotiable step in Lexington Pit Crew, Inc's adoption process, which is aimed at the well-being and safety of their rescue dogs.

    I acknowledge that upon approval of my adoption application, I agree to the payment of a non-refundable adoption fee and agree that I must willingly sign a trial contract prior to taking possession of the dog I was approved for. Additionally, I acknowledge that I must willingly sign an adoption contract at the time of adoption. 

    I acknowledge that prior to adoption, all dogs from Lexington Pit Crew, Inc are spayed/neutered, undergo heartworm testing, fecal testing, and are current on vaccinations.
